Output ebba7cdde07eb7155961d044678171ec6203bc27efb5fb914131c16149475259:15

value
36806406
script pubkey
OP_0 OP_PUSHBYTES_20 4a7d0fc9d8d081aa5e0dc5474e3e2c800c89d5f1
address
bc1qff7sljwc6zq65hsdc4r5u03vsqxgn403ll02ks
transaction
ebba7cdde07eb7155961d044678171ec6203bc27efb5fb914131c16149475259
spent
true